首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到19条相似文献,搜索用时 191 毫秒
1.
混合式P2P网络UDP下NAT穿越方案的研究与设计   总被引:2,自引:1,他引:1  
随着P2P网络技术的迅速发展,它给用户带来了巨大的便利和效益,P2P充分利用了网络带宽,大大提高了带宽的利用率。NAT技术的广泛应用主要是为了解决公共IP地址不足的问题,却对P2P的深入应用造成障碍,基于P2P的NAT穿越问题已经成为当今的热点议题。该方案根据混合式P2P网络中特殊结构的特点,借鉴skype的成功经验,改进超级节点UDP下NAT穿越的设计,利用超级节记录用户信息帮助P2P应用实现非对称NAT的穿越,利用超级节点中继来解决P2P下对称NAT的穿越,最终实现P2P的正常通信。  相似文献   

2.
本文提出了一种基于P2P-SIP系统的NAT和防火墙穿越方案--会话层协议.该协议由P2P网络中位于公网的超级节点为NAT和防火墙之后的普通节点提供分布式穿越服务,不仅能穿越对称型NAT,同时也能穿越TCP,并且能够防止防火墙IP地址和端口号封杀.实验测试结果证明了该协议的可行性和有效性.  相似文献   

3.
基于一簇多超级节点的混合P2P网络模型   总被引:1,自引:1,他引:0       下载免费PDF全文
超级节点为其他节点提供各种服务,包括信息的收集与检索、数据传送及穿越NAT等,但P2P系统的高动态性为设计一个有超级节点的混合P2P网络带来困难。该文设计一种均衡、健壮、具有自适应能力的混合P2P网络模型,研究超级节点的负载均衡、健壮性及自我调整策略,提出新策略以解决超级节点失效时带来的问题。  相似文献   

4.
拓扑构造是P2P网络研究中的核心问题之一。在当前的超级节点拓扑构造中,采用固定的两层结构和基于谣言的无序构造方式,不仅限制了系统性能,而且产生了过多的负载,使超级节点成为系统的热点。同时,无序构造方式也带来较高的成本和安全问题。据此,提出一种分级有序的超级节点拓扑构造方法(HOST),按照网络规模对超级节点进行自适应分级,并采用有序的节点加入和退出算法。模拟结果和分析表明,HOST能有效控制超级节点的产生,平衡超级节点间负载,同时显著降低拓扑构造和拓扑修复过程中产生的成本。  相似文献   

5.
基于NAT穿越技术的P2P通信方案的研究与实现   总被引:1,自引:4,他引:1  
徐向阳  韦昌法 《计算机工程与设计》2007,28(7):1559-1561,1603
分析了广泛存在的NAT(network address translator)设备对P2P(peer-to-peer)通信的影响,阐述了反向连接技术和UDP(user datagram protocol)打洞技术等NAT穿越技术,基于这些技术提出了一套P2P通信方案并予以实现,使得位于NAT之后的主机可以在中间服务器的协助下穿越NAT建立起P2P通信会话并在此后直接进行P2P通信.最后,对NAT穿越技术涉及的一些关键问题进行了分析和说明.  相似文献   

6.
在传统的两层混合式P2P结构中,超级节点不仅要负责管理查询消息路由,而且还要对节点文件进行管理,这样很容易使超级节点的网络负载过大.同时,超级节点的简单指定方式容易引起虚拟拓扑网络与实际物理网络不匹配,更不能利用节点的兴趣局部性.针对传统两层混合式P2P模型的不足,提出了新的三层结构P2P网络模型.这种模型将超级节点的文件管理和消息路由功能分别交给两种不同的专属节点来处理,同时考虑节点的实际物理位置,并采用基于节点属性特征的自组织管理机制使节点自聚成簇,自适应地改进自身的搜索性能.实验结果表明,三层结构P2P模型能更有效地进行资源组织,提供高效的资源搜索.  相似文献   

7.
Network Address Translation(NAT)技术能够解决公网IP地址紧缺的问题,确保网络安全,但也阻隔了不同子网内peer之间的直接通信.文章介绍了基于User Datagram Protocol(UDP)的UDP Hole Punching技术实现NAT的穿越,并提出在完全P2P环境下内网中的P2P节点加入P2P网络并实现了NAT穿透的Friend Select Node(FSN)模型.  相似文献   

8.
胡楠 《微处理机》2009,30(4):43-45
许多P2P软件都需要使用TCP,UDP进行基本的通讯,但由于大量NAT设备的引入使一些流行的P2P软件却很难穿越这些NAT,从而不能正常运行.很多P2P程序为了解决这一矛盾采取服务器转发等方式解决.这里我们阐述如何使P2P程序可以穿越NAT进行直接的TCP,UDP通讯以实现处于NAT后的主机能真正的实现点对点的通信.  相似文献   

9.
P2P系统在构建覆盖网络时未考虑到与物理网络的结合,导致逻辑拓扑结构与物理拓扑结构严重不匹配问题,增加P2P相邻节点间的延迟。本文提出一种基于区域划分的超级节点选取机制,将P2P网络中的节点按照物理位置划分成若干区域,保证区域内节点在物理位置上是相近的。利用MATLAB进行仿真实验,仿真实验表明使用这种机制能降低半分布式P2P网络的信息检索延迟,有效地提高检索的效率,并且具有较好的可扩展性。  相似文献   

10.
针对半分布式结构的移动P2P网络超级节点选取问题,提出一种新颖的超级节点选取机制,全面分析影响超级节点选取的各种因素,按着其特点和类型不同将其分为效益型属性和成本型属性,并在此基础上建立了超级节点选取的带约束多目标优化模型.采用新的约束处理方法,利用免疫克隆算法对超级节点选取问题进行求解.实验结果表明,该机制可以有效降低超级节点的失效率,提高系统查询效率,算法收敛速度快,有较好的可扩展性.  相似文献   

11.
基于Super Peer的P2P e-Learning模型   总被引:1,自引:0,他引:1  
在分析各种P2P网络特点的基础上,提出了分布式环境中基于超节点的P2P e-Learning模型。对特定peer组中超节点的加入和超节点的服务进行了具体描述。针对e-Learning的特性,给出了模型中的数据抽象和本体描述,并对该P2P网络模型在文件传输方面的性能做了分析。  相似文献   

12.
NAT能够修改私网内的IP并进行绑定,把一个区域的IP地址映射到另一个区域的IP地址[1],为主机之间提供透明的路由,所以它能有效地解决IPv4地址紧缺问题,使IP能重复使用,但是它也阻碍P2P的传输。文章阐述了P2P传输模型和NAT阻碍了P2P通信,及以UDP打洞技术实现用户互连的NAT穿透的应用。  相似文献   

13.
为解决P2P网络中Chord算法众多节点性能不一、节点频繁离开和加入制约系统性能的问题, 提出了基于信息相关度的分组改进算法。该算法通过引入节点信息相关度的概念, 对原Chord进行信息相关度的一个分组调整。从每个组选出两个超级节点组成超级组, 同时为每个节点增加了逆时针路由, 在两个超级节点顺逆两个方向上选择出最短路径进行查找。实验表明, 改进后的算法使得系统的性能和适应性都得到了加强, 提高了Chord在对等网中的查找效率。  相似文献   

14.
针对现有P2P检索的路由盲目性问题,提出能够适应网络可扩展性的路由查询机制。在检索过程中根据各节点的响应顺序,将每条查询路径上的回复节点信息分别保存在与它相邻的2个回复节点的路由信息表中,据此为以后的检索提供路由。在没有路由信息可用时,选择原始邻居节点进行路由,以利用原始拓扑结构的特点。实验结果表明,该机制能有效减少消息转发数量,提高信息检索的成功率。  相似文献   

15.
P2P网络的节点状态研究   总被引:1,自引:0,他引:1  
对等网络中,研究节点的行为差异有利于实现区分服务,激励节点共享资源,提高系统的性能.用节点状态表示节点行为表现,提出P2P节点状态模型,描述状态的动态变化规律,并将模型与节点行为评价机制结合,确定节点状态的约束条件,提高模型的可用性.实验证明模型有效地支持区分服务,能促进节点的资源共享,具有良好的扩展性和实用性.  相似文献   

16.
面向半分布式P2P系统的可靠节点交换机制   总被引:1,自引:0,他引:1  
P2P系统中广泛使用的来源交换(PEX)技术为系统用户提供了丰富的节点资源,加快了节点交换速度,同时也带来了不可避免的安全隐患,恶意节点可以通过来源交换对正常节点的邻居列表进行污染。首先分析了现有来源交换技术存在的安全隐患,讨论了导致这些安全隐患的核心因素;其次,以来源交换的安全性分析为基础,提出了一种面向半分布式P2P系统的安全节点交换机制。该机制借鉴基于信任评估的激励技术,通过给出超级节点的信任评估方案,引入节点来源信任的概念,以节点的来源交换信任值为支撑,控制节点间的来源交换。最后,对提出机制进行了实验性能分析。实验结果表明,由于网络异构性所存在的信任值错误计算问题,所提出的交换机制虽然会导致约2.5%比例正常的节点交换失效,但可大幅度降低正常节点参与恶意节点传播和污染的情况,从而在总体上提升了P2P系统的可靠性。  相似文献   

17.
对内容分发网络(CDN)和对等网络(P2P)分别进行了分析对比,指出了它们各自的优缺点,并根据电信运营商主动参与P2P网络(P4P)技术的特点,给出了一种结合P4P、P2P与CDN技术的混合系统的设计方案,以及混合系统中协助CDN节点分发内容节点(伪CDN节点)的选择算法.该算法利用P4P技术获得运营商提供的网络信息,选择合适的边缘节点,贡献出其容量和带宽,为其他节点服务,以减少了系统边缘代理服务器的数量,增大系统容量,同时减少网络骨干网上的负载.模拟实验分析了考虑底层网络情况后,系统在链路花费、时间花费上的改进,结果表明该算法减少了跨网络运营商(ISP)流量,提高了系统性能.  相似文献   

18.
为了实现分布式协同设计中的共享信息快速检索以及多副本同步,提出了基于对等网结构的信息共享系统,给出了该信息共享系统的节点模型、管理策略及信息检索模型,提出了一种结合分布式哈希表和聚类的检索方法,保证了用户能够在协同设计系统中快速地精确检索和“盲目”检索,实现了系统的用户透明。为了保证分布式多副本同步,提出“对等锁”作为一致性维护方法。该文给出了系统的具体实现方法,并给出了实例。  相似文献   

19.
P2P系统中基于声誉的信任评估机制   总被引:1,自引:0,他引:1       下载免费PDF全文
P2P系统能够使陌生节点之间进行在线交易,但安全问题越来越受到人们的关注。因此,如何在P2P系统中构建一个有效的信任机制来帮助在节点之间建立信任是目前P2P技术研究的一个热点。提出了一种新的P2P系统中基于声誉的信任评估机制,该机制较全面地考虑了影响信任度的因素,改进了局部声誉与全局声誉的计算方法,降低了信任度的计算负载,并且引入了黑名单机制。实验结果表明,该机制能有效地评估节点的信任度,识别和隔离恶意节点,提高系统交易成功率,并能有效地应用于P2P系统中。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号